数据库优化是提升系统性能的关键环节,尤其在数据量庞大或查询复杂的情况下,合理的优化能显著提高响应速度。
选择合适的索引是优化的基础。通过为常用查询字段建立索引,可以大幅减少数据扫描时间,但需避免过度使用索引,以免影响写入效率。
查询语句的编写同样重要。尽量避免使用SELECT ,只选取必要字段;合理使用JOIN操作,并确保关联字段有索引支持。
AI绘图结果,仅供参考
分析执行计划有助于发现性能瓶颈。通过查看数据库提供的执行计划,可以了解查询是如何处理的,并据此调整SQL或结构。
定期维护数据库也是不可忽视的步骤。例如,重建碎片化索引、更新统计信息等操作,能够保持数据库的最佳运行状态。
合理设计数据库结构,如规范化与反规范化的平衡,也能有效提升查询效率。根据实际业务需求进行取舍,避免不必要的复杂性。
•监控和测试是持续优化的保障。通过性能监控工具实时跟踪数据库表现,结合压力测试验证优化效果,确保系统稳定高效运行。